The Great Eastern Shipping Company Limited (GE Shipping) has informed the stock exchange about a press release dated January 23, 2026, announcing the delivery of its Kamsarmax dry bulk carrier 'Jag Aarati'. The vessel was originally built in 2011, making it about 14-15 years old at the time of delivery. 'Delivery' in shipping parlance typically means the vessel has been sold to a buyer and handed over. No sale price, buyer name, or financial gain/loss figures were disclosed in the filing. The company has been actively pruning its older tonnage and modernising its fleet through such transactions.
This is a routine fleet renewal/asset divestment announcement. Selling a 14-year-old bulker frees up capital that GE Shipping can deploy towards newer, more fuel-efficient vessels. The financial impact (gain or loss on sale) is not disclosed, so investors should watch for the company's next quarterly results for book gains/losses from the transaction.
